Why optimization now decides which pages compound
Content marketing managers publishing into 2025 are working against a search environment that rewards fewer, better pages instead of steady volume. Two shifts have made optimization the highest-leverage lever a small team can pull. First, generative search surfaces pull answers from pages that read cleanly and structure information in scannable blocks. Second, ranking pages increasingly cluster around content that meets plain-language and accessibility expectations that regulators have codified for public-sector writing 5.
The evidence from health information research points the same direction. A 2024 analysis of diabetic retinopathy patient education pages found that greater readability, measured by lower Flesch-Kincaid grade levels, was associated with higher SEO metrics and earlier positions in search results 1. The scope is narrow, one clinical topic and one content type, but the signal is consistent with what content managers see across verticals: pages written for comprehension outperform pages written for keyword coverage.
The ten tips that follow are ordered by leverage, not by novelty. Each one names the signal it fixes and the workflow move that lets a lean team apply it across an existing library without adding writers.
Rewrite for a lower reading grade before touching keywords
Most optimization projects start with keyword research. That order costs a small team weeks of gains. A cleaner sequence is to drop the reading grade of the top 20 traffic pages first, then revisit target terms. Grade-level edits change sentence length, vocabulary, and structure in ways that keyword swaps cannot replicate, and the evidence links those edits directly to search performance.
A 2024 analysis of diabetic retinopathy patient education sites found that 97% of studied pages exceeded the median US health literacy level, yet pages with lower Flesch-Kincaid grade levels were correlated with improved SEO metrics and appeared earlier in search results 7. The scope is one clinical topic, so the effect size does not transfer wholesale to B2B SaaS or home services content. What does transfer is the mechanism: shorter sentences, common words, and cleaner clause structure make a page easier for both readers and language models to parse.
Content managers can operationalize this without a rewrite army. Three moves cover most of the lift:
- Set a target grade level per content type. Product education pages target grade 8 to 9. Thought leadership can sit at grade 10 to 11. Anything above 13 flags for revision.
- Run the current library through a batch readability check and sort by traffic. Rewrite the top-traffic pages that score above the target grade first.
- Cut compound sentences into two. Replace latinate verbs with common English equivalents. Move the main claim to the first clause.
Only after those edits ship should the team revisit primary and secondary keywords. Cleaner prose creates room for the target term to appear in natural context rather than forced insertion.
Place the primary keyword in five locations, not fifty
Keyword density as a target metric has been dead for a decade, yet audit templates still flag pages for hitting a percentage. The higher-leverage move is placement discipline. Ohio State's on-page content optimization guidance names five slots where the primary keyword should appear: the URL, the H1, the meta description, the body copy, and image alt attributes, with internal link anchors reinforcing the same term 2. That covers what search engines index as topical signals without pushing prose into the awkward phrasing that keyword-count tools reward.
The five-slot pattern gives editors a checklist that runs in under a minute per page:
- URL: the primary term appears in the slug, not the folder hierarchy alone. Short slugs beat category-nested ones for click legibility.
- H1: one H1 per page, containing the primary term in a natural phrase, not a keyword stub.
- Meta description: the term appears once, positioned in the first 120 characters so it survives truncation on mobile SERPs.
- Body copy: the term and its close variants appear where the page defines or answers the query, usually within the first 100 words and again in a subhead.
- Image alt attributes: descriptive alt text for at least one relevant image includes the primary term or a direct variant, doing double duty for accessibility.
Internal link anchors from other pages on the site should reinforce that same term when the target page is genuinely the best answer. What content managers can drop from the checklist: exact-match repetition counts, keyword-in-first-sentence rules that fight prose flow, and meta keyword tags, which no major engine has used for ranking in years. Placement discipline replaces volume as the on-page signal.

Structure prose for priority-first scanning
Readers do not consume optimized pages linearly. Eye-tracking behavior on informational content skews toward F-shaped scanning, which means the pages that rank and get cited are the ones that answer the query in the first block and use visible structure to signal where each subclaim lives. Digital.gov's plain language guidance codifies this pattern for federal writing, advising authors to organize information so the most important points come first and to use headings, lists, and tables to make content easy to scan 5.
Content managers can apply the same structural rules to commercial pages without diluting depth. Five moves cover the pattern:
- Answer first, context second. The opening paragraph states the direct answer to the query in one or two sentences. Background, caveats, and methodology follow.
- One idea per paragraph. Paragraphs run three to five sentences. Longer blocks split at the natural claim break.
- Descriptive subheads every 200 to 300 words. Subheads carry the subclaim, not a clever phrase. A reader skimming the H2 and H3 stack should still get the argument.
- Lists for parallel items, tables for comparisons. Prose fights when three or more items share the same shape. Convert to a list. Two-axis comparisons move to a table.
- Active voice by default. Passive constructions bury the actor and inflate word count. Editors flag any sentence where the subject is not doing the verb.
The compounding benefit shows up in AI search surfaces. Generative engines extract answer blocks from pages where the priority-first structure makes the extractable unit obvious. A buried thesis that arrives in paragraph six does not get pulled into an AI Overview citation, even when the underlying content is stronger than a competitor's. Structural discipline is what makes depth visible.

Treat accessibility as an engagement signal, not a compliance chore
Accessibility work gets slotted into the legal review lane, which is why most content teams under-invest in it. The framing costs them ranking upside. NIST's methodology work on WCAG scoring makes the case that accessibility is multi-dimensional and that systematic scoring helps organizations prioritize the specific fixes that improve usability for the widest range of users 4. Usability improvements register as engagement improvements, and engagement is what search engines and generative surfaces reward.
The tactical overlap between accessibility and SEO is tighter than the compliance framing suggests. Descriptive alt text feeds image search and gives assistive technology a real caption. Semantic heading order lets screen readers and crawlers walk the same outline. Sufficient color contrast keeps mobile readers on the page in bright light, which shows up as lower bounce. Descriptive link text replaces "click here" anchors that carry no topical signal and no context for a screen reader user.
Content managers can build a four-item accessibility pass into the standard editorial checklist:
- Every image has alt text that describes the content, not the filename.
- Headings step from H1 to H2 to H3 in order, with no skipped levels for styling.
- Link anchors describe the destination in three to five words.
- Body text contrasts at 4.5:1 or higher against its background.
None of these edits require a rewrite. They ship inside the normal publishing loop and compound across every page the checklist touches.
Write titles and meta descriptions that match query shape
Titles and meta descriptions get treated as final polish when they should be treated as query-matching decisions. The pages that win clicks answer the shape of the query in the title tag itself, not just the topic. A query phrased as a question deserves a title that answers it. A comparison query deserves a title that names both sides. A how-to query deserves a title that leads with the verb.
Ohio State's on-page guidance names the meta description and title tag as required slots for the primary keyword, alongside the URL, H1, and image alt attributes 2. Placement is the floor. Query-shape matching is the ceiling.
Four patterns cover most commercial content:
- Definitional queries ("what is X"): title leads with the term and a one-clause definition. Meta description states the answer in the first sentence.
- How-to queries: title opens with "How to" plus the action verb and the outcome. Meta description names the number of steps or the time required.
- Comparison queries ("X vs Y"): title includes both entities and the axis of comparison. Meta description states which reader profile each option fits.
- List queries ("best X", "top X"): title includes the number and the qualifier. Meta description names the selection criteria.
Truncation discipline matters as much as pattern matching. Titles that run past 60 characters lose their tail on mobile SERPs. Meta descriptions that push the primary term past character 120 lose it in the same way. Front-load both.
Build internal links as a topic scaffold, not a footer dump
Internal linking gets treated as a hygiene task, which is why most sites end up with a related-posts widget in the footer and nothing else. That pattern gives search engines a weak signal about topic hierarchy and gives readers no reason to click deeper. A stronger model treats internal links as the scaffold that names which page is the authoritative answer for each subtopic and which pages support it.
Ohio State's on-page guidance lists internal links alongside titles, headers, body copy, and alt attributes as a placement where the primary term carries topical weight 2. The mechanism is straightforward: descriptive anchor text tells crawlers what the destination page is about, and the pattern of links across a site tells them which page owns which query.
Content managers can build the scaffold with three moves:
- Name a pillar for each topic cluster. One page per commercial query owns the primary term. Supporting pages link up to it using anchor text that matches the pillar's target phrase.
- Write anchors that describe the destination. Replace "learn more" and "this guide" with three to five words that name what the linked page answers. The anchor doubles as a topical signal and as accessible link text.
- Link from high-traffic pages down, not just from new pages up. A new post buried in the archive gets no equity. Adding two contextual links from the top ten trafficked pages sends both crawlers and readers to it within a publishing cycle.
The footer widget can stay. It should not be doing the work.
Add visual clarity that supports comprehension of dense sections
Prose-heavy pages lose readers at the exact moment the argument gets technical. A study of NHS miscarriage information pages found that visual appearance, including font size, spacing, and use of headings, plays a key role in how users process sensitive information 9. The finding sits in health content, but the mechanism generalizes: when a section carries three or more dense concepts, a supporting visual absorbs cognitive load that prose alone forces the reader to hold.
Content managers can insert visual clarity without commissioning custom illustration for every post. Four low-effort formats cover most dense sections:
- Comparison tables for two or more options evaluated across the same axes. Prose fights when the reader needs to hold four attributes across three vendors.
- Numbered process diagrams for sequences with dependencies, where step three cannot start until step two completes.
- Callout blocks that isolate a definition, formula, or warning from surrounding prose, giving the eye an anchor on a long page.
- Annotated screenshots for interface or interpretation content, where the visual carries the noun and the annotation carries the claim.
Every visual needs descriptive alt text and a caption that states the takeaway, not the file type. A chart labeled "Figure 2" adds nothing; a caption that names the comparison and the conclusion doubles the section's scannable value.

Stop over-tweaking: what to drop from the checklist
Half of most optimization backlogs is work that no longer moves rankings. The checklist keeps growing because tools flag issues, not because the issues change search performance. Content managers who cut the low-yield items free up hours for the edits that actually compound.
Four common tasks belong in the drop pile:
- Hitting a keyword density percentage. No major engine has published a target density in over a decade. Placement discipline in the five on-page slots already covers the topical signal 2. Repeating the term to hit 1.5% degrades prose and reads worse to language models parsing the page.
- Rewriting meta descriptions monthly. Search engines rewrite descriptions on the fly for most queries. A well-matched description that survives truncation is enough. Rotating copy every 30 days generates busywork without measurable click-through change.
- Chasing exact-match anchor text on every internal link. Descriptive anchors that name the destination outperform stuffed anchors. Overusing the exact target phrase looks manipulative to crawlers and reads worse to users.
- Adding FAQ schema to pages that do not answer questions. Schema markup on thin or off-topic Q&A blocks invites manual actions and adds no visibility. Reserve it for pages that genuinely resolve a question in the body.
Dropping these frees the review loop to focus on readability, structure, and internal linking, where the evidence points.
Refresh existing pages on a fixed cadence
Published pages decay without a refresh schedule. Statistics age, product screenshots drift, and competing pages update while the original sits untouched. Content managers who treat refresh work as an ad-hoc project lose ground on the exact pages that once drove the most traffic.
A fixed cadence solves the prioritization problem before it starts. Sort the library by trailing 90-day organic sessions, then assign refresh slots by tier: top decile pages get reviewed every 90 days, the next quartile every 180 days, and the long tail every 12 months or on a triggered basis when rankings drop more than five positions.
Each refresh follows a short review pass, not a full rewrite. Check the reading grade against the content-type target 5. Verify the five on-page keyword slots still match current query language 2. Update any statistic older than 18 months, replace broken internal links, and confirm the answer to the query still appears in the first block. Log the refresh date in the CMS so the next cycle knows what shipped and what did not.

If you manage multiple locations or a content portfolio
Content managers running a single blog and content managers running a portfolio site face different math. For law firms with 30 practice-area pages across five offices, DSOs with 200 location pages, home services brands with a service-by-city matrix, or senior living operators with a community page per property, the ten tactics above do not get applied one page at a time. They get applied once at the template level and propagate.
The compounding math is what makes template-level fixes worth prioritizing over one-off edits. A single readability pass on a location-page template written at grade 13 that ships across N pages produces N times the lift of the same rewrite applied to one asset. The same logic holds for a schema block, a title pattern, an internal link module, or an accessibility fix such as heading order and alt text conventions 4.
| Optimization | One-off edit | Template-level edit across N pages | Review cadence |
|---|---|---|---|
| Readability rewrite of shared intro block | H hours per page × 1 page | H hours × 1, applied to N pages | Quarterly |
| Title tag pattern update | 5 min × 1 page | 5 min × 1, propagated to N pages | Semi-annual |
| Internal link module (cluster anchors) | 15 min × 1 page | 15 min × 1, propagated to N pages | Quarterly |
| Accessibility fix (heading order, alt text rule) | 10 min × 1 page | 10 min × 1, propagated to N pages | Semi-annual |
The operational move is to separate the library into template-driven pages and bespoke pages, then run the audit against each layer. Template edits ship through the CMS once and get validated on a sample of live pages. Bespoke pages, usually the pillar and thought leadership set, stay on the page-by-page cadence from the refresh tip. Portfolio managers who mix the two layers together end up rewriting introductions on 200 location pages by hand.
Turn the ten tips into an audit-prioritize-execute-measure loop
The ten tactics fail without a repeatable cycle behind them. Content managers who apply them page by page as inspiration strikes end up with uneven libraries and no way to prove which edits moved the needle. A four-stage loop, run on a fixed cadence, turns optimization from a project into an operating system.
- Audit. Pull the full URL list, then score each page on four dimensions: reading grade against its content-type target, presence of the primary keyword in the five on-page slots 2, structural signals such as heading order and answer-first opening 5, and accessibility basics such as alt text and link anchors 4. A monthly audit of the top 50 traffic pages catches decay before rankings slip.
- Prioritize. Rank the audit findings by two variables: current traffic and gap size. A pillar page with grade 14 prose and 8,000 monthly sessions outranks a long-tail post with a missing meta description on every dimension that matters. Template-level fixes on portfolio pages jump the queue when they propagate across dozens of URLs.
- Execute. Ship edits in batches by fix type, not by page. A single editor running a readability pass across ten pages in one sitting moves faster than ten editors each doing full-scope rewrites. Log every change in the CMS with the date and the tactic applied.
- Measure. Track ranking position, organic sessions, and time on page for edited URLs against a 30- and 90-day baseline. Edits that produce no movement in 90 days get retired from the checklist. The loop tightens itself.
